Grammar Notes

🇬🇧 English

Countable noun. Plural: mothers. Informal equivalents: mum (UK), mom (US), mummy, mama. Common collocations: mother tongue (your first language), grandmother, mother-in-law, motherly.

Cultural Notes

Mother's Day (called Mothering Sunday in the UK) is celebrated on the fourth Sunday of Lent in Britain, and in May in the US and Australia. 'Mother tongue' means the first language you learned as a child. 'Mother Nature' refers to the natural world personified as a woman.
